Chemical Property Profile of Ethyl 4-chloro-3-formyl-5,6-dihydro-2H-pyridine-1-carboxylate
Property Insights of Ethyl 4-chloro-3-formyl-5,6-dihydro-2H-pyridine-1-carboxylate
The XLogP value of 1.5404 suggests moderate lipophilicity, balancing water solubility and membrane permeability for Ethyl 4-chloro-3-formyl-5,6-dihydro-2H-pyridine-1-carboxylate. With a topological polar surface area (TPSA) of 46.61 Ų, Ethyl 4-chloro-3-formyl-5,6-dihydro-2H-pyridine-1-carboxylate ex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, Ethyl 4-chloro-3-formyl-5,6-dihydro-2H-pyridine-1-carboxylate has 0 hydrogen bond donor(s) and 3 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
